##Tania's Profile: Tania has always had a deep interest in psychology and mental health for as long as she can remember. Throughout her life, she has developed a strong understanding of the unique challenges that people face in their lives and the importance of providing a safe and non-judgmental space for them to explore their feelings and emotions.
Tania's therapeutic approach is grounded in humanistic and person-centered therapy, which emphasizes empathy, acceptance, and genuineness. In addition, she incorporates Cognitive Behavioral techniques to support her client. She believes that every individual has the capacity for growth and change, and her role as a therapist is to facilitate that process through collaboration, active listening, and empowering her clients to make positive changes in their lives.
Tania’s area of focus includes clients dealing with a range of issues, including anxiety, depression, trauma, relationship challenges, loss, and self-esteem issues. She uses a variety of evidence-based modalities, including Cognitive Behavioral Therapy(CBT), Solution Focused Therapy (SFT), Emotion-Focused Therapy (EFT), Mindfulness-Based Cognitive Therapy (MBCT), and Gestalt Therapy to support her clients in achieving their therapeutic goals.
